precisely what is Magnetic Flux Leakage tests and So how exactly does It Work?

Magnetic Flux Leakage screening is a sophisticated non-destructive tests approach applied mostly for determining defects in ferromagnetic resources including metal pipes and tubes. The process includes magnetizing the fabric to produce a magnetic industry in it. whenever a defect, such as a crack or corrosion, disrupts the magnetic discipline, it will cause some of the magnetic flux to "leak" outside of the material. These leakages are then detected by higher-sensitivity sensors connected to your tests tools. The captured knowledge permits inspectors to pinpoint the location, dimensions, and mother nature with the defect. MFL testing is particularly productive in industries that cope with pipelines, metal plates, and bars where the quality of resources is critical for security and operational dependability. By leveraging this engineering, enterprises can detect possible issues prior to they evolve into expensive failures, sustaining compliance with basic safety criteria.

benefits of Magnetic Flux Leakage for Detecting Steel Pipe Defects

Magnetic Flux Leakage screening delivers many strengths, rendering it a most popular choice for inspecting steel pipes and ferrous resources in numerous industries. Before everything, it's non-invasive, that means the screening method isn't going to damage or modify the material remaining inspected. This can make it notably suitable for assessing large-value resources or infrastructure where repairs or replacements would otherwise incur significant costs. One more critical advantage is its significant sensitivity to area and subsurface defects. purposes of Magnetic Flux Leakage in Industrial NDT Solutions

Magnetic Flux Leakage screening (MFL) is broadly employed across industries and is now necessary in various vital places. while in the petrochemical field, it plays an important part in inspecting steel pipelines applied to transport oil and fuel. These pipelines confront Intense conditions and corrosion, generating regular inspections very important to circumvent leaks and hazards. MFL features an effective, accurate strategy to evaluate their integrity. In metal producing, MFL aids guarantee bars, plates, and pipes meet stringent high-quality requirements by detecting flaws early in output.
